Highly Specialised Cardiac Physiologist - Redditch, United Kingdom - Worcestershire Acute Hospitals NHS Trust
Description
Job summary
Exciting full-time opportunity for a motivated cardiac physiologist to join our expanding echocardiography team, performing and reporting outpatient and inpatient adult echocardiograms. The role will include developing and training junior members of staff including cardiology registrars as well as developing the echocardiography service including being part of the quality assurance process. We are a supportive team who aim to always provide high level, patient focused service whist supporting our staff.
Main duties of the job
Thisrole is based within the Echo department and is a full time echo role
To work as an independentpractitioner within the Cardiology team
To be BSE accredited; to be able toperform and report own echocardiograms and to amend and validate juniorphysiologists echocardiogram reports
Topractise with a high level of skill and autonomy a range of other cardiacphysiology procedures and be expected to perform them if requiredTo provide technical expertise,supervision, support and training to technical and medical staffTo produce technically satisfactory reportsin accordance with national and departmental communicate complex instructionsand clinical information effectively to all categories of patients, ensuringco-operation and compliance to obtain accurate technical and clinical dataTo analyse clinical information andclinical conditions during procedures, whereby judgement is required todetermine the appropriate course of action. To report all untoward events oruncertainties to the Head of Department. To work at all times in a safe andresponsible manner. To plan and prioritise personalworkloads according to daily staffing advise junior medical staff onthe availability, selection and appropriateness of test procedures

Job descriptionJob responsibilities
To perform unsupervised Cardiac Ultrasoundexaminations to diagnose Cardiac abnormalities.
To provide clinical interpretation and hightechnical expertise on Cardiac Ultrasound scans performed by self and juniormembers of staff, in accordance with the British Society of Echocardiographystandards, guidelines and departmental protocols and policies. Actingappropriately in the event of significant adverse findings, alerting physicianswhen immediate medical attention is required.
To take responsibility to perform cardiopulmonaryresuscitation and defibrillation on patients in an emergency situation.
Awareness of adverse clinical conditions/clinical eventsoccuring during the investigations and ensuring swift and appropriate action istaken to minimise life threatening or significant medical events.
To be familiar with current developments in thefield of Cardiology.
To liaise with other departments and Companiesregarding maintenance and repairs to existing equipment within the department.
To liaise in conjunction with the Head ofDepartment, regarding evaluation of new clinical equipment.
To be involved in the Stress Echoand TOE services and receive appropriate training if needed.
